Abstract

The utility model discloses a wall cloth with the functions of removing formaldehyde, benzene, peculiar smell and various bacteria, which comprises a wall cloth body, a middle layer and a nano titanium photocatalyst layer, the wall cloth body consists of a first wall cloth, a second wall cloth and an intermediate layer, the intermediate layer is arranged between the first wall cloth and the second wall cloth, the nanometer titanium photocatalyst layer is arranged in the middle layer, the negative oxygen ion layer is arranged in the first wall cloth, the utility model utilizes the double-layer wall cloth to strengthen the pulling resistance of the wall cloth and improve the strength of the wall cloth, and utilizes the nanometer titanium photocatalyst layer in the double-layer wall cloth to form the photocatalyst coating in the wall cloth, can decompose harmful elements such as formaldehyde and the like in the air into water, carbon dioxide and other stable elements, has the function of purifying the air, has super-strong redox capability, and can effectively kill surrounding bacteria.

In order to achieve the above object, the utility model provides a following technical scheme: the utility model provides a wall paper with clear away formaldehyde, benzene, peculiar smell and various bacterium functions, includes wall paper body, intermediate level and nanometer titanium photocatalyst layer, the wall paper body comprises first wall paper, second wall paper and intermediate level, be provided with the intermediate level between first wall paper and the second wall paper, the inside nanometer titanium photocatalyst layer that is provided with in intermediate level, the inside negative oxygen ion layer that is provided with of first wall paper.
Preferably, the intermediate layer is bonded with the nano titanium photocatalyst layer.
Preferably, the surface of the first wall cloth is provided with a waterproof coating, and the waterproof coating is formed by compounding a high-molecular waterproof breathable material and a fabric.
Preferably, the first wall cloth is bonded with the middle layer.
Preferably, the back of the second wall cloth is provided with a flame-retardant coating, and the flame-retardant coating is made of aramid fiber flame-retardant fabric.
Preferably, the second wall cloth is bonded with the middle layer.
